An Environmental Services Aide who excels in this role:
- Cleans assigned areas thoroughly to ensure compliance with sanitation regulations, infection control standards, and hospital policies
- Sweeps, dusts, mops, vacuums, and polishes assigned areas as appropriate
- Sanitizes patient rooms, common areas, restrooms, furniture, walls, vents, and windows
- Follows department-specific cleaning procedures across various hospital departments
- Stocks assigned areas with essential supplies, including linens, soiled linen bags, paper towels, soap, sanitizer, and toilet paper
- Inspects assigned areas after cleaning to ensure departmental standards are met
- Documents cleaning activities according to department standards
- Communicates with appropriate personnel regarding room status and cleanliness, including patient room readiness
- Complies with all applicable regulatory standards, including JCAHO, OSHA, and infection control requirements related to chemical and supply usage
- Notifies supervisor of inventory levels and supply needs
- Identifies potential safety hazards within assigned work areas
- Takes appropriate actions to ensure the safety of patients, staff, and visitors
- Reports safety concerns and communicates hazards to appropriate personnel promptly
- Maintains flexibility to work in various departments as assigned
- Supports overall hospital cleanliness and patient experience
- Must be able to work every other weekend
Education:
- High School Diploma Preferred
- Previous clinical housekeeping experience Preferred
- Critical thinking skills, decisive judgment and the ability to work with minimal supervision.
- Must be able to work in a stressful environment and take appropriate action.
